Hawk Item -- Transferred to Iowa after playing as a freshman and sophomore at Johnson County Community College.

2004 Fall – Compiled a record of 4-5 in singles play… was second on the team in singles matches (9) played… competed in the qualifying rounds of the Big Ten Singles Championships… teamed with Kyle Markham to boast  a record of 6-4 in doubles competition… advanced to the quarterfinals of the ITA Regionals before getting beat by the No. 1 seeded duo who were nationally ranked.

Previous School – Ranked seventh nationally in doubles… during 2003 season had a record of 20-4 in singles and 19-3 in doubles… During 2003 campaign compiled a record 17-6 in singles play and 20-3 in doubles… set records for doubles wins in a season (20), singles wins in a season (20), most career singles wins (37) and most career doubles wins (39)… was a teammate of Hawkeye Kyle Markham.

High School – A two-time state-champion in doubles play in his sophomore and senior years…  placed third in singles play at state as a junior… finished sixth in doubles action at state as a freshman…  His team won the state championship his sophomore season… a four-time conference champion… member of the National Honor Society and academic honor roll… high school coach was Bryant McKee.

Personal – Born 9/19/83… parents are Kent and Cindy Taylor… has an older sister Brooke… business major.
